The Sales Associate is the front line ambassador of the Coach brand. You will deliver an elevated, personalized shopping experience, meet personal and store sales goals, and support daily store operations. This role blends luxury retail service, omni‑channel selling, and team collaboration to drive brand loyalty and revenue.
Key Responsibilities
- Represent Coach as a brand ambassador, adhering to the Coach Guide to Style and Service standards.
- Build lasting client relationships through personalized styling, product expertise, and fashion advice.
- Drive sales through cross‑selling, upselling, and tailored recommendations.
- Utilize mobile POS, clienteling tools, and social selling platforms (including short‑form video) to capture data and encourage repeat purchases.
- Develop and execute personal sales plans; meet or exceed individual and team KPIs.
- Source new customers, maintain relationships, and follow up to close sales.
- Maintain high energy on the floor, manage multiple customers, and adapt selling techniques to business needs.
- Complete daily operational tasks (cash wrap, inventory processing, replenishment, visual merchandising) while maintaining service standards.
- Keep sales floor and stockroom clean, organized, and stocked; follow retail policies, POS, and asset protection procedures.
- Process transactions efficiently (purchases, returns, exchanges, online pickups).
- Support inventory cycles: receive shipments, stock shelves, and manage product movement.
- Assist teammates in functional areas as required.
- Foster a collaborative, trust‑based environment; encourage team performance.
- Participate in brand initiatives, training programs, and inclusion activities.
- Welcome feedback, adapt behaviors, and maintain a calm, professional demeanor.
Required Qualifications
- 1+ years of sales experience (luxury retail preferred); knowledge of fashion trends and competitors.
- A combination of education and experience will be considered.
- Experience with POS operation, basic computer proficiency (iPad/laptop, mobile POS), walkie‑talkie use, ability to read price/release sheets.
- Strong English proficiency.
- Luxury retail background, social media savvy, experience with live‑stream shopping or video demos, clienteling and data acquisition skills. (Preferred)
- Ability to work in a fast‑paced environment.
Schedule
Ability to work a flexible schedule to meet business needs—including nights, weekends, peak busy season, and high‑traffic retail days (including, but not limited to, public holidays).
